There should be a sticker on your drivers door saying which tyre sizes are suitable. For noise, if you go on some of the tyre sites, they give a dB rating. A 3dB increase is about double the noise so 70dB is ok but 76 would be noisy. Also lots of other factors such as road surface but at least you can compare like for like. I like Michelin as they wear well and are great in the wet (which seems to be all the time!)
